On Election Day 2016, some voters felt dejected, while others were jubilant. Many who voted for Donald Trump felt their voices had finally been heard—that the issues important to them would now be front and center. Indeed, comparing Trump’s agenda to his accomplishments, his voters have much to be thankful for.

Stephen E. Strang’s new book, God and Donald Trumpgives an inside look to the road to the White House for the nation’s 45th president, and through insightful interviews and firsthand accounts, Strang brings to life the Trump voter.

Trump captured people’s attention and kept it by focusing on the matters that, for some, had been overlooked:

  • Reduce government spending, but take steps to protect Social Security and Medicare.
  • Use the reach and influence of government to help create a strong business climate.
  • Repeal Obamacare and develop a more practical and affordable alternative.
  • Appoint conservative jurists to the Supreme Court who will defend the Constitution.
  • Defund Planned Parenthood and work to repeal Roe v. Wade.
  • Grow the economy and bring outsourced jobs and American overseas businesses back home.
  • On immigration, deport undocumented individuals and criminal aliens, as well as ban immigrants from certain Muslim-majority countries.
  • Build a wall along America’s southern border and make Mexico pay for it.
  • Undo President Obama’s nuclear deal with Iran and increase sanctions on terror-sponsoring regimes.

“Looking at this list of extremely important and urgent needs for America,” Strang said, “President Trump is holding steadfast to his commitments, and these goals are being realized. How many presidents in modern history have taken as many measured and successful steps toward their campaign promises and their party’s agenda?”
